Happy Face Pancakes

Ingredients

  • Whole wheat pancake mix, enough for 4 large pancakes
  • 1/2 tsp. cinnamon
  • 2 Sargento® Mild Cheddar Cheese Sticks or Sargento® Sharp Cheddar Cheese Sticks
  • Flavored applesauce or warm maple syrup (optional)

Directions

  1. Prepare pancake mix for 4 pancakes according to package directions, adding cinnamon to batter. Cut cheese sticks crosswise into 16 slices, about 1/4-inch each.
  2. Heat griddle or large nonstick skillet over medium heat to 375°F. For each pancake, drop 1/4 cup batter at a time, onto hot griddle. Cook until lightly browned on bottom, 2 minutes. Turn; immediately place 8 cheese slices decoratively forming two eyes, a nose and smiling mouth. Continue cooking 2 minutes or until bottom is lightly browned and pancakes are puffed. Transfer, face side up, to warm plates. Serve with applesauce.
